Jason Funk | President

Jason Funk | President

Jason entered the industry and began his career with Western in 1999 while completing his Bachelor of Science degree in Global Business Management from Arizona State University. After his hiring, Jason was quickly promoted to several different roles throughout the company. This broad-based experience, as well as the completion of his Master of Business Administration from ASU, provided him a solid foundation and deep understanding of the firm and its employees that preceded his promotion to President in 2006. Since assuming Western’s leadership, Jason has focused on the growth of the business. He has led the company toward geographic expansion, greater diversification of job types, creation of new products and a steadfast commitment to customer service. He has transformed Western and created a culture that sees all of its employees committed to three core values: excellence, innovation and partnership. His unique approach to business — including his "employees first" operations model — has helped the company's sales skyrocket under his direction.

In 2012, he was selected for the Phoenix Business Journal's "40 under 40" list honoring the best young leaders in Arizona as well as U.S. Glass magazine's "Industry's Most Influential" list, which is published once every four years.

On a personal level, Jason is active in many organizations including holding a board position with YPO (Young Presidents' Organization) and also serves on the board of the MVP Foundation, which helps better the lives of children and families in need.

Scott Leech | Vice President of Sales

Scott Leech | Vice President of Sales

With more than 20 years of experience in construction, manufacturing and outside sales, Scott now leads our sales team that continues to produce record business. His technical knowledge and focus on customer service helped drive the company from a primarily local manufacturer and installer to the nationally recognized company that exists today. Scott has also helped lead our sales growth internationally to develop a strong presence in Mexico and Canada.

Scott has been with Western since 1994 and has served in all facets of the company including Field Installation, Project Management and Dealer Sales. As Vice President, Scott oversees all sales initiatives, including our rapid expansion into new target markets.

Scott Gates | Vice President & General Manager

Scott Gates | Vice President & General Manager

Scott entered the window and door industry in 2001, while working toward his Bachelor of Science in Business Marketing from Arizona State University. Since that time, he has sold and managed a variety of window products and been involved in the development of several profitable business ventures within the industry. His focus has always been architecturally driven, and working with architects and designers on the finite details necessary to execute their vision is one of Scott's professional joys.

His major responsibilities of managing day-to-day operations include implementing the strategic vision of Western’s executive team by developing systems and empowering managers to ensure long-term success. This includes partnering with colleagues across marketing, human resources, sales, purchasing, operations and IT to enhance company culture, grow vendor relationships and deliver new product releases to the market. Currently, Scott's focus centers around implementing a lean transformation across the entire organization.

On a personal level, Scott's passion for helping people comes through his work with several local and global nonprofit organizations. Whether serving on the boards of Gilbert mega-church Sun Valley Community Church and nonprofit charity Orchard: Africa or traveling annually to work with organizations in impoverished communities in Mexico, Brazil and South Africa, his hope is to better the lives of children suffering in poverty across the globe.

Rick Lingen | Chief Financial Officer

Rick Lingen | Chief Financial Officer

With more than 20 years of experience in the building materials distribution, manufacturing and specialty construction industries, Rick leads Western’s finance and accounting team. His hands-on approach and passion for customer service and support of operations strengthens Western’s dedication to excellence.

Rick started his career with Price Waterhouse Coopers after graduating from the University of Minnesota with a Bachelor of Science in accounting. As a Certified Public Accountant, Rick dedicated his public accounting career to serving entrepreneurial and growth-oriented companies, becoming a partner in a regional accounting firm specializing in service, distribution, manufacturing and construction industries. His background in public accounting led the way to his successful career as controller and chief financial officer in private companies.

Rick has been an active CPA for more than 30 years and has served as a board member and treasurer for numerous nonprofit organizations. Garvin Peterson | Operations Director

Garvin Peterson | Operations Director

Garvin works in a key role as Western moves toward being a best-in-class manufacturer of outstanding door and window products. He holds a Bachelor of Science in mechanical engineering and began his six sigma and Toyota Production Systems training at Motorola in the early 1980s. To date, he brings more than 25 years of Six Sigma and Lean Manufacturing implementation experience to our team.

By employing strategic thinking and planning from the operations vantage point, Garvin maintains a philosophy of customer focus and changing the employee experience as he drives Western toward being a lean enterprise with exceptional products.

Ralph Thomas | Supply Chain Procurement

Ralph Thomas | Supply Chain Procurement

Bringing more than 25 years of leadership experience in supply chain and materials, Ralph leads the Purchasing Department at Western. He has traveled extensively in Asia and Europe handling procurement, logistics and distribution for a U.S.-based manufacturer that had factories in the U.S., maquiladora operations in Mexico and OEM manufacturing in Asia. In addition to his manufacturing experience, Ralph has more than 10 years of customer-facing management experience in retail store operations.

Ralph is a graduate of Southern Illinois University with Bachelor of Science degrees in both administrative science and marketing. He completed his MBA at California State Polytechnic University Pomona along with additional training in APICS, Lean and Six Sigma.

Chris Allgood | Production Control Manager

Chris Allgood | Production Control Manager

Tasked with the job of ensuring Western’s manufacturing floor stays on schedule, Chris’ daily routine can suddenly change from smooth sailing to hectic to back again every few hours. A self-described “production firefighter,” he also manages our shipping and receiving departments, communicates with our sales team and upper management, and implements all new procedures to increase production. His efforts have resulted in Western doubling our on-time delivery rate even at a time of record sales for the company.

Chris has amassed his knowledge through 19 years in the industry, working his way up from delivery driver to working as an install project manager and in customer service to managing shipping to his current role today. He has also recently earned his Lean and Six Sigma certification, reflecting Western’s commitment to more effective manufacturing techniques.
